The market, honestly

The Pererenan and Berawa rental market for owners

Guests here are families and groups, wellness travellers and people who want Canggu's cafés without living next to them. Stays are longer than in central Canggu and bookings come earlier, often for a whole villa for a birthday, a retreat or a family reunion.

Pererenan beach road and the lanes behind it, the Seseh side and the Berawa streets around the Finns area are the addresses guests search for. Rice-field views still sell, but a bumpy access road costs bookings; we say so before the photos are taken.

Large villas live or die on operations: enough staff on changeover day, a clear house rule for events and noise, a damage deposit that is actually collected, and a relationship with the banjar. That is the part owners underestimate and the part we run for you.

Which villas rent best in Pererenan and Berawa

  • Five- to ten-bedroom villas for groups, with a large pool, a dining table for the whole party and staff quarters.
  • Three- and four-bedroom family villas on quiet lanes within a short drive of Pererenan beach.
  • Villas with a separate yoga or event space: retreat demand is real here.
  • Before launch we set the event policy, the maximum guest count and the deposit, and we brief the staff on all three.

How it runs

A villa in Pererenan and Berawa, day to day

A local housekeeping crew on changeover days, a maintenance and pool round every week, a guest line staffed 24/7 and a named villa manager who visits the villa and answers your WhatsApp. Repairs above your monthly budget are quoted with photos and approved by you first. Specific to the area

Managing large group villas (6 to 10 bedrooms)

A nine-bedroom villa is a small hotel. Changeover needs a team, not one housekeeper; the kitchen needs a stock list; the pool and generator need a schedule; and every group needs a named contact on WhatsApp from the moment they book. Our Pererenan villa runs on exactly this model.

Pricing per bedroom, minimum stays of three to five nights and a clear deposit policy keep the calendar full of the right groups and free of the wrong ones.

Questions owners ask

Pererenan and Berawa villa management FAQ

Do you take villas in Seseh and Cemagi?
Yes, as part of the Pererenan area. Access roads and water supply are checked on the first visit.
Can my villa host events and retreats?
If the villa and the neighbourhood allow it, yes. We write the event rule, the extra fee and the deposit into the house rules and manage the bookings accordingly.
How is a large villa priced?
By season and by group size, with minimum stays in high season. You see the rate calendar and approve the floor price.
What does management cost?
A single 20% commission on actual bookings, nothing fixed. Consumables, repairs and utilities are billed at cost with receipts; see pricing.
Can I still stay in my own villa?
Yes. Owner dates are blocked first and the calendar is priced around them.
